Embassy Row Revival

Our overhaul of this former embassy building, at 1910 Beaux-Arts brownstone, was a study in combining classic bones with modern function. Paying special attention to the home’s history, we added time-honored architectural details like mosaic marble flooring, exposed washstands, and industrial lighting. Storage was made abundant through custom cabinetry throughout, and the ground-floor kitchen boasts all modern amenities but feels as if it’s been there forever. What could have been an imposing, heavy home now exists as a bright, inviting space that feels both elegant and approachable.

“We wanted to modernize the kitchen while retaining this historic home’s classic feel. Our goal was to infuse the space with some unexpected moments without making it feel too saturated.” - Zoë Feldman to Luxe (2023)

"A good kitchen is a workhorse. I subscribe to the belief that you can have a beautiful kitchen without being precious about maintenance. Knicks and stains are part of the charm of a great kitchen—I cut things directly on my marble countertops." - Zoë Feldman to Luxe (2023)
